Archives – Bolton (Top’oth Brow)

We have the following images of Bolton Top’oth Brow Independent Methodist Church in our archives.

This church was established in 1937 on Winchester Way, Breightmet in Bolton. The IM Church closed in 1994. The building still appears to be in use (2019) by Bright Meadows Christian Fellowship.

In the archives, we hold the following items from this church:

  • Registers: (Baptism Registers 1937 – 1992)
  • Trustees’ Records: (Trustees’ Correspondence and documents various dates relating to closure – one file)
  • Church Minutes and correspondence, etc.: (Minute Books 1837 – 1994; Minutes of working committee (bundle) 1937 – 1941; Correspondence with Home Missions – one file 1991 – 1993)
  • Sunday School: (Minutes 1972 – 1990)
  • Financial Records: (Accounts 1955 – 1960, 1964 – 1994; Balance Sheets 1938, 1939, 1941, 1946, 1952, 1956 – 1983; Building Fund bank books 1937 – 1957; Receipts 1992 – 1994; Accounts re fire damage 1972; Records of theft 1993; Insurance records – one folder)
  • Miscellaneous Items: (Stonelaying Ceremony for extension 1957; Opening of extension 1957; Anniversary and Gift Day 1961; Commemorative Booklet 1961; Church Newsletters (various dates) 1968 – 1989; Agreement with Bolton Borough Council 1984;  Miscellaneous folder – items of historic interest; Scripture Examination winners’ banner)
